Question

Our client did not receive the economic impact payment of $1400. However, he received a notice stating he was given it. Is there a way to put this in his tax return?

No. He has to notify the Service that he did not get it.

The client likely threw away or lost the debit card. Have them contact METABANK via phone number on their site. 

They will need to do it with their SSN and other information. Have them issue a new card.
